Talaan ng mga Nilalaman:
- Hakbang 1: Opbouw Arduino Circuit
- Hakbang 2: Mag-upload ng De Code
- Hakbang 3: Circuit Solderen
- Hakbang 4: Fabricage Bord + Circuiten
- Hakbang 5: Decoratie Bord
Video: Laro ng Arduino Interactive Board: 5 Mga Hakbang (na may Mga Larawan)
2024 May -akda: John Day | [email protected]. Huling binago: 2024-01-30 13:14
Interactive Boardgame - HAC-KING
Intro: Voor het vak Kung Ito Pagkatapos Na ang van ng mga opleiding na Laro at Pakikipag-ugnay sa HKU upang maipagkaloob namin ang konsepto ng pagkakakaugnay na pagkakaugnay sa loob ng maken. Ang konsepto na ito ay pinangangasiwaan ng mga salita sa hardware at software na nagkaroon ng lahat ng data sa kunnen ontvangen at verwerken.
Ang konsepto ng Mijn ay ang bordspel genaamd HAC-KING na naaangkop, maaari kang magtagumpay sa pinto ng zijn server na ‘hacken’. Narito ang pinto ng pinto upang mai-access ang server mula sa iyo upang mai-install ang mga ito, nais mong ma-access ang iyong 20K na sasakyan sa loob ng isang marka. Ito ay ang indiceert dat de tegenstander af. Tijdens het spelen kunnen spelers een schijf rond laten draaien die de speler para helpen of kan tegenwerken. Ang schijf ay echter een bestickerde cd die geplaatst ay para sa 3V DC-motor die gaat draaien als men met zijn / haar hand een lichtsensor van 50K afdekt. Ang proyekto na ito ay nasa iyo lamang na sticker upang makagawa ng isang de-kuryente na cd ng iyong sarili at mag-eigen sa isang espesyal na spel kunt creëren.
Wat je nodig hebt en hoe je het in elkaar zet lees je in dit artikulo.
Benodigdheden:
- 1 x Arduino Uno (ng een imitatie Arduino)
- Arduino software:
- 1 x breadboard (om op te testen of alles werkt)
- 2 x 20K LDR-weerstanden / lichtsensoren
- 1 x 50K LDR-weerstand / lichtsensor
- 1 x NPN-transistor
- 2 x led-lampjes
- 1 x 1000 Ohm risistor (sa mijn geval één ledlampje)
- 3 x 10K Ohm risistor
- 1 x 3V DC-motor
- 9V batterij
- 9V batterij houder
- 21 jumper kabeltjes (tip: koop i.v.m. de groote van het bord, montagedraad)
- 4 x kleine printplaten
- 1 x CD
- 1 x CD pin (mula sa mga plato ng CD op, zie verderop voor voorbeeld)
- 2 x MDF-platen (afmetingen l / b / h: 122 cm x 61 cm x 6, 5 mm)
- 1 x houtlijm
- 1 x tiewrap
Overige benodigdheden (opsyoneel):
- 2 x spuitbussen (kleuren: zwart / wit)
- 1 x rode verf
- 1 x rol schilderstape
Hakbang 1: Opbouw Arduino Circuit
Tip: Ang wat handig ay ang lahat, ay ang lahat ng label na nakilala ang schilderstape zodat je in de soldeer fase (stap 3) de draden niet door elkaar gaat halen.
Hakbang 2: Mag-upload ng De Code
Sa deze stap i-upload ang de code sa Arduino. Zorg dat alles werkt voordat je verder gaat naar stap 3.
Hakbang 3: Circuit Solderen
Om het circuit logischerwijs onder het bord te bevestigen heb ik ervoor gekozen om het circuit op te delen in vier delen. Narito ang mga circuit ng:
- 1 x circuit 3V DC-motor + LDR 50K
- 2 x circuit ledlampje + LDR 20K
- 1 x circuit plus / min bekabeling
Wel nu het solderen zelf.
Sa gayon ay nabili ang isang circuit van de 3V DC-motor zie het voobeeld.
Ibinebenta ng mga nagbebenta ng het circuit van het led-lampje, dapat gawin ito tweemaal op twee afzonderlijke borden.
Daarna soldeer je op de laatste printplaat 4 min draden en 4 plus draden.
Subukan ang lahat ng naka-print sa pamamagitan ng je breadboard voordat je verder gaat naar stap 4.
Hakbang 4: Fabricage Bord + Circuiten
Ang Alleen een werkend circuit ay niet voldoende. Je kunt ervoor kiezen om in een dergelijk softwareprogramma als Illustrator zelf een bordspel te maken waarbij je gebruik maakt van één schijf, twee ledlampjes en 3 LDR's. Mag-click dito upang ma-play ang laro-mekaniko ng kama sa bahay at mamatay.
Je kunt er ook voor kiezen om mijn spel eksakto na te bouwen. Hieronder leg ik uit hoe ik dit gedaan heb.
Mag-download ng allereerst de twee Illustrator pinakamahusay na hier onder:
- bordspel_bovenkant
- bordspel_onderkant
Vervolgens ga je met deze twee bestanden naar een laser-cutter. Ang zwarte lijnen houden ay nasa laser-cutter deze lijnen uitsnijd, de rode lijnen betekenen dat de laser-cutter dit gedeelte graveert.
Tip: graveren duurt lang waardoor de kosten oplopen. Ang Wat Je eventueel kunt doen ay nasa bestand: bordspel_bovenkant, alle rode hexagonen uit het bestand ook zwart maakt waardoor de laser-cutter dit, net zoals het bord, uitsnijd. Zodat je vervolgens de plaat op een kale plaat kunt lijmen waardoor je het zelfde resultaat hebt. Hou er echter wel account mee dat ik een 6mm plaat heb gebruikt, als je de hexagonen ook laat uitsnijden kun je ervoor kiezen om dit op een dunnere plaat te doen zodat de bovenkant niet al te dik word.
In het bestand: bordspel_onderkant, zit de onderkant en de achterkant van het bord, op deze foto heb ik het bestand omcirkelt met één grote rode cirkel.
Nakilala ni Bevestig houtlijm de achterkant aan het bord malawak.
In het bestand: bordspel_bovenkant, zitten twee latjes die de zijkanten vormen, zie foto.
Ang pag-ibig sa labas ng twee zijkanten aan het bord malawak, zoals te zien ay op één van de foto's.
Tip: plaats na het lijmen van de achterkant en de twee zijkanten zware boeken op het snijpunt van de achterkant en zijkant. Zodat alles goed blijft zitten.
Als het ay malawak Drie gaten voor de LDR’s en twee gaten voor de ledlampjes. Zie foto voor voorbeeld.
Als de gaten zijn geboord pak je de vierprint plaatjes en zet je hier pootjes onder. Sa mijn geval heb ik pootjes van een voorgaand project gebruikt. Voor vervanging van de pootjes kun je ook kleine blokjes piepschuim gebruiken. Plak de pootjes malawak na nakilala ang larawan, litrato:
Vervolgens pak je draai je het bord om zodat je de volgende printplaten kunt bevestigen:
- 1 x circuit 3V DC-motor + LDR 50K
- 2 x circuit ledlampje + LDR 20K
Zorg ervoor dat je tijdens het bevestigen ervoor zorgt dat all drie de LDR’s door de geboorde gaatjes steken. Nakilala ni Plak houtlijm vervolgens de pootjes / piepschuim malawak aan het bord. Zie foto voor bevestiging (het rode rondje symboliseert het 3V DC-motor circuit en het zwarte rondje de twee circuiten van de ledlampje).
Als de printplaten zijn bevestigd, pak je het kleine stukje hout en boor je aan de bovenkant twee kleine gaten die groot genoeg zijn voor de 3V DC-motor. Ang mga vervolgens ay nagpapakita ng pinto ng twee gaatjes. Zie foto voor voorbeeld.
Ang mga bagay na ito ay maaaring magtagumpay sa pag-uusig ng isang tao sa pamamagitan ng pagpapalit ng talento. Ook in dit geval kan je dit doen met piepschuim. Daarna bevestig je de 3V DC-motor tussen de tiewrip en trek je deze strak aan. Zie foto.
Pak eerst de bovenkant van het bord en plaats je deze op de onderkant, nog niet malawaklijmen! Ang mga plato ay mayroong bagong van de 3V DC-motor at CD. Nangangailangan ang CD ng isang bagong kopya, maaari mong mailagay ang lahat ng bagay na nakilala mo kung paano siya makarating sa de bovenkant van het bord. Zorg ervoor dat de CD voldoende ruimte heeft in het gat, zodat deze tijdens het draaien niet malawakloopt tegen de rand. Als het plankje is uitgelijnd teken dan de onderkant van het plankje af zodat je een referentiekader hebt als je het plankje gaat vastlijmen. Sa pamamagitan ng de lavente er weer af en lijm vervolgens het plankje met 3V DC-motor aan de onderkant malawak.
Pak daarna een stukje resthout wat overgebleven is van de laser-cutter en plak deze zoveel mogelijk aan de voorkant van de onderkant van het bord. Zie voorbeeld.
Na het malawakplakken van het stukje hout, pak je de Arduino en schroef je deze erop malawak. Zie foto.
Als al deze bovenstaande onderdelen zijn bevestigd, plaats je vervolgens de laatste printplaat achter de 3V DC-motor. Zie voorbeeld.
Wanneer het is bevestigd steek je de twee ledlampjes door de gaatjes en connect je deze met een plus en een min kabel. Zie voorbeeld.
Ang lahat ng ito ay bevestigd salitang het tijd om all draden te connecten. Huwag mong gawin ang schema sa stap 1:
- Opbouw Arduino Circuit
Als alles is aangesloten sluit je de batterij aan, aan de Arduino en test je of alles het doet. Hindi lahat ng tao werkt verlijm je de bovenkant aan de onderkant.
Sa gayon, ang bord ay technisch gezien af, maar nog geen spel. I-download ang de volgende vijf bestanden.
- Mga Spelregel
- Kanskaarten_1
- Kanskaarten_2
- Kanskaarten_voorkant
- Schijf
Druk de bestanden af op dik en stug papier en snij of knip ze uit. Zorg ervoor dat het bestand: kanskaarten_voorkant dubbelzijdig word bedrukt op de bestanden: kanskaarten_1 en kanskaarten_2. Dit voorkomt veel lijmwerk.
Tip: om de schijf mooi uit snijden, kung mayroon kang CD als referentie gebruiken, zie foto:
Ter infomatie: in het bestand: bordspel_onderkant, zie je rondjes met kleine rode rondjes erin. Natapos ang zijn de Coins die gebruikt worden sa het spel. Zie spelregels voor tekst en uitleg.
Hakbang 5: Decoratie Bord
Maaari mo itong bordspel sa pamamagitan ng pag-uusapan kung ikaw ay nakatakda sa iyo para sa verfen, ang spuiten en / ng pinakamahusay na mga tao. Ang heb ervoor gekozen om met acryl verf en spuitbussen het bord vorm te geven. Ito ay nai-update sa pamamagitan ng sinabi ng isang tao sa loob ng isang tao sa loob ng kanilang serbisyo, badyet technisch gezien heb ik anders doen besluiten. Als je ervoor besluit om het net zoals mij te beschilderen en / of te spuiten, plak dan wel alle LDR’s af. Zie hieronder litrato voor resultaat.
Heb je vragen en / ng opmerkingen? Ng heb je mijn bordspel ng een eigen variant nagebouwd?
Voel je dan vrij om mij een bericht te firmen.
Bedankt voor het bekijken / lezen van mijn Maaaring turuan.
Groet, Guyon
Inirerekumendang:
Paano Mag-upload ng Mga Laro sa Arduboy at 500 Mga Laro sa Flash-cart: 8 Hakbang
Paano Mag-upload ng Mga Laro sa Arduboy at 500 Mga Laro sa Flash-cart: Gumawa ako ng ilang gawang-bahay na Arduboy na may memorya ng Serial Flash na maaaring mag-imbak ng max 500 na laro upang maglaro sa kalsada. Inaasahan kong ibahagi kung paano mag-load ng mga laro dito, kasama ang kung paano mag-imbak ng mga laro sa serial flash memory at lumikha ng iyong sariling pinagsama-samang package ng laro
Ikonekta ang 4 na Laro Gamit ang Arduino at Neopixel: 7 Mga Hakbang (na may Mga Larawan)
Ikonekta ang 4 Laro Gamit ang Arduino at Neopixel: Sa halip na magbigay lamang ng isang regalo sa labas ng istante, nais kong bigyan ang aking mga pamangkin ng isang natatanging regalo na maaari nilang pagsamahin at (sana) mag-enjoy. Habang ang Arduino code para sa proyektong ito ay maaaring napakahirap para sa kanila na maunawaan, ang mga pangunahing konsepto
Laro ng Arduino LCD: 3 Mga Hakbang (na may Mga Larawan)
Laro ng Arduino LCD: Ang paggawa ng maraming bagay ay napakadali sa Arduino microcontrollers. Sasabihin sa iyo ng Instructable na ito kung paano lumikha ng isang simpleng 1-button na video game na ginawa mula sa isang maliit na bahagi at Tinkercad Circuits. Ito ay isang pang-scroll na paglulundong laro. Nagsisilbi itong isang
Pagdaragdag ng Mga Laro sa Atgames Genesis Flashback HD: 5 Mga Hakbang (na may Mga Larawan)
Pagdaragdag ng Mga Laro sa Atgames Genesis Flashback HD: Ito ay magiging isang mabilis na walkthrough ng kung paano magdagdag ng mga laro sa iyong Atgames Genesis Flashback HD. Kung hindi mo alam kung ano ang iyong ginagawa at hindi nag-iingat maaari mong buong brick ang iyong yunit dahil ang itinuturo na ito ay nangangailangan ng pagbabago ng isang sensitibong lugar
Paano Suriin Kung Tumatakbo ang isang Laro sa Iyong Computer Bago ka Bumili ng Laro .: 4 Mga Hakbang
Paano Suriin Kung Tumatakbo ang Isang Laro sa Iyong Computer Bago ka Bumili ng Laro .: Kamakailan-lamang na nakuha ko ang Tawag ng Tanghalan 4 mula sa isang kaibigan (nang libre ay maaari kong idagdag) dahil hindi tatakbo sa kanyang computer. Sa gayon, ang kanyang computer ay medyo bago, at ikinagulat ako nito kung bakit hindi ito tatakbo. Kaya pagkatapos ng ilang oras na paghahanap ng internet, napag-alaman ko